Job Purpose

Under the direction of the Global Director of Strategic Sourcing, Systems, the Lithium Ion/Lithium Cell Sourcing Manager is responsible for sourcing and managing the Lithium-Ion Batteries & Lithium cell Categories through the various stages of achieving Total Cost Management, working with cross functional organizations across the company implementing the company’s Sourcing Strategy.

To be performed cost affective, with high quality and in a timely manner to ensure optimum bottom-line results. This position will effectively communicate with all EnerSys global manufacturing facilities and suppliers to ensure timely deliveries, excellent product quality, continuous improvement for cost reductions and improved cycle times.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• This position will function as a central point of contact that understands both internal & external dynamics that effect development & manufacturing, and provide guidance and leadership to achieve best cost, delivery, quality, service, and reliability in the industry
  • Critical understanding and tracking of market trend on his/her commodities. (lead-time changes, Obsolescence)
  • Exercises discretion and independent judgment when dealing with critical matters within the Corporate Strategic Sourcing Department.
  • Proficiency and core competency of relationship building and relationship management
  • Actively manages strategic and tactical negotiations with suppliers in their respective categories in achieving KPIs related to cost, schedule, quality, and other requirements such as Conflict Mineral reporting
  • Acts as a liaison to the strategic suppliers/vendors and Supplier Quality with respect to root cause/corrective actions, 8D reporting, and First Article approvals
  • Maximizes cash flow as related to purchasing activities, inventory and DPO management.
  • Analyze industry trends and evolving technology to proactively identify supply base issues to minimize risk, protect continuity of supply, and utilize emerging opportunities
  • Establishes and fosters relationships with suppliers to ensure attainment of organization objectives.
  • Work in partnership with various engineering teams to develop an approved and qualified supply base, develop strategic partnerships that address our needs, and on an ongoing basis, continuously improve supplier performance.
  • Partner with cross-functional teams (i.e., PM, engineering, quality, logistics, etc.) to continuously improve overall system-level landed cost. Influence engineering and architecture teams for NPI development strategy and implementation.
  • Proactively explores new programs for continuous improvements in material and process changes to achieve the best quality, reliability, pricing and delivery from suppliers.
  • Collects and formulates supply chain data, advising Director of potential problem areas and making suggestions for corrective action.
  • Arranges for sales and/or disposal of excess and obsolete inventory.
  • Monthly reporting activities to include, but not limited to, preparation of activity reports, analysis of monthly purchase price variances, cost improvement projects and accurate dollar spend activity.
  • Review of KPIs with vendors on a quarterly basis
